预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

北斗智能终端射频性能测试平台的设计与实现综述报告 一.引言 随着移动通信技术的发展和普及,物联网技术的发展也越来越快,特别是在无限终端领域。北斗卫星导航系统作为我国自主研发的卫星导航系统,已成为我国重要的国家战略,其技术应用领域也在不断拓展。目前,北斗导航系统已广泛应用到船舶、车辆、飞机,农业,气象,能源等多个领域,无限制与导航需求的增加推动了北斗智能终端的迅速发展。 北斗智能终端不仅需要有良好的导航功能,还需要具备通信、数据传输、计算等功能,射频性能是其中至关重要的部分。射频性能测试平台可提供高效、准确的测量数据和分析结果,有助于优化和改进北斗智能终端的设计,提高其性能。 二.设计与实现 2.1系统框架 北斗智能终端射频性能测试平台主要由发送端、接收端、测试控制模块和数据处理模块四部分组成,如图1所示。 图1系统框架 2.2硬件设计 发送端和接收端采用同样的硬件,主要包括射频信号源、功率放大器、滤波器、衰减器、混频器、低噪声放大器等组件。其中,射频信号源产生待测信号,经功率放大器放大后,通过滤波器去除杂散频率,衰减器调节信号强度,混频器和低噪声放大器将信号带入指定频段,然后送至测试控制模块进行调制、解调等操作。 测试控制模块主要由主控板、ADC板、DAC板组成。主控板上运行测试程序,控制ADC、DAC等板卡进行数据采集和发生,并通过UART串口与计算机通信。ADC板负责采集实时测试数据,DAC板则产生模拟测试信号。数据处理模块负责对采集的数据进行分析处理,生成测试报告。 2.3软件设计 北斗智能终端射频性能测试平台软件设计主要包括测试控制程序和数据处理程序。 测试控制程序是测试平台的核心部分,负责向DAC板发出测试信号、控制ADC板采集数据,并将采集的数据封装成数据包发送至计算机。测试控制程序还可对收发端进行一些基本的校准和自动化测试,可以将测试结果显示在图形界面上,便于运营商进行数据记录和维护。 数据处理程序负责对采集的数据进行整合分析,并生成测试报告。这个程序主要使用Python语言编写,结合MATLAB工具包来实现统计学分析、频谱分析、波形分析及其他相关分析工作。由于大多数测试场景都需要多位工程师一起参与,因此处理程序将测试数据分为“个别数据”和“多因素分析数据”,并根据需要生成相应的报告,以确保测试数据的完整性和准确性。 三.总结 本文介绍了北斗智能终端射频性能测试平台的设计和实现。设计阐述了系统框架、硬件设计和软件设计方面的内容,同时介绍了测试平台的主要功能及其优势。通过射频性能测试平台,可以为智能终端增强性能优势,提高北斗导航系统的应用效果,也可为中国北斗的不断发展提供有力支持。